Why Knowing Your Exact Tank Volume Matters
Lots of newbies make the error of presuming that a tank advertised as a "50-gallon" in fact holds 50 gallons of water. In reality, as soon as substrate, driftwood, rocks, and equipment are added-- and factoring in that tanks are hardly ever filled totally to the brim-- the actual water volume is frequently 10% to 20% less.

Requirement Tank Shapes and Their Formulas
While standard rectangle-shaped glass boxes are the most typical, contemporary fish tanks can be found in a stunning variety of shapes. Each shape needs a different geometric formula to calculate volume accurately.
Below are the most typical aquarium shapes and the math utilized by an aquarium gallon size calculator to determine their capability.
1. Basic Rectangular Tanks
Rectangle-shaped tanks are the simplest to determine due to the fact that all angles are ideal angles.
2. Bow-Front Tanks
Bow-front tanks feature a curved front glass panel, providing a breathtaking view. Since of the bow, basic rectangle-shaped solutions will undervalue the volume.
3. Round Tanks
Cylinder tanks offer 360-degree viewing angles however require the formula for the volume of a cylinder.
